Minority Voices in Higher Education: Toward a Global Majority
Minority Voices in Higher Education: Toward a Global Majority
Provides aspiring and practicing faculty members with a timely and complete exploration of the issues they are likely to face during their career. The text addresses issues of mentorship, microaggressions, gender, race, sexual minority, disability, and other matters that are often unaddressed by the majority within the academy.
